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We thoroughly inspect your property to identify the extent of the damage, using specialized equipment to detect hidden issues. This step helps us develop a comprehensive repair plan tailored to your property’s specific needs.
Step 2: Demolition and Removal
Our team safely demolishes and removes any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and structural elements. We take care to reduce dust and debris to prevent further complications.
Step 3: Drying and Water Removal
We employ industrial-grade equipment to extract water and moisture from the affected areas, using desiccants and air movers to spe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
Our technicians repair or replace damaged structural elements, such as beams, columns, and walls, using high-quality materials to ensure a lasting solution.
Step 5: Inspection and Testing
We thoroughly inspect the repaired areas to ensure they meet our high standards, using specialized equipment to test for any signs of moisture or structural weaknesses.

Warning Signs You Need Structural Repair After Water Damage
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to catastrophic consequences, including a compromised foundation, costly repairs, and even safety hazards. Stay vigilant and take action if you notice any of the following sign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show high levels of moisture or mold growth. If you can’t remove these smells with cleaning or ventilation, it’s time to call a professional.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ls or Floors
Visible signs of water damage, such as warping or staining, need immediate attention to prevent further structural issues.
Cracks in Walls, Ceilings, or Floors
Cracks can signal structural weaknesses or shifting foundations, which can lead to more extensive problems if left unchecked.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Paint or wallpaper peeling off can show high humidity or water damage behind the surface.
Unusual Noises or Creaks
Strange noises, such as creaks or groans, can signal structural issues or shifting foundations, which need prompt attention.
